[QUOTE="RaceBannon, post: 948880, member: 25357"]I've been looking for an 1893 S Morgan for five years to complete my business strike Morgan collection. For sale on EBay: the "King of the Morgans" Yes, the coveted 1893 S. Here's the link: [URL="http://rover.ebay.com/rover/1/711-53200-19255-0/1?type=3&campid=5335874456&toolid=10001&mpre=http%3A%2F%2Fcgi.ebay.com%2Fws%2FeBayISAPI.dll%3FViewItem%26item%3D350374019015%26ssPageName%3DSTRK%3AMEWAX%3AIT"]http://cgi.ebay.com/ws/eBayISAPI.dll?ViewItem&item=350374019015&ssPageName=STRK:MEWAX:IT[/URL] I normally only buy key date coins that cost this much if they are slabbed by one of the top 3 Third Party Grading Services NGC or PCGS or ANACS. The Problem with this specimen is that it's in one of those old ANACs flips. Not excactly "tamper free" if you catch my drift....If it's legit, you could score a key date Morgan in great condition, at a significant discount, if it's fake, you could lose out. Would you pull the trigger? :eek:[/QUOTE]
